Yes! The point where the curve starts.

The place to imagine the tangerine is, the area right above and behind the top back part of your head. You could imagine a diagonal line from the edge of your chin running 45 degrees to the top back part of your head.

When you place an awareness on the area right above and behind the top back part of your head, and imagine you are seeing everything in front of you from that space, you are able to see a larger area within the peripheral vision in front of your eyes;

Use the Tangerine Technique before you flip a page per second in step#3 and before you begin each activation pass of SuperReading & Dipping or Skittering & Dipping.

Your post says you photoread the book but says nothing about how you activated the book. Did you think I will photoread the book and then I will be able to solve all the problems in the book.

It does not work that way you can't just photoread a book and then expect to be able to solve a bunch of problems in a book. Remember Paul Scheele the creator of Photoreading said after photoreading he had little if any conscious awareness of what he just photoread. That is the whole point of activation to bring to conscious awareness the book that you photoread so you can know how to work on solve the problems in the book. It doesn't happen by just photoreading it happens by questioning by understanding how certain processes are done and that comes to your conscious awareness by purpose previewing mind-probing questions superreading and dipping skittering and mindmapping. Read the chapter on activation in the Photoreading book. In fact read the activation chapter 10 times.
